Ninabutterfly is a multidisciplinary artist born and raised on the South Side of Chicago. She began her training at the Chicago High School for the Arts under Tracey Franklin and Greer Reed and continued at Deeply Rooted Dance Theater, where she was mentored by Nicole Clarke-Springer, Gary Abbott, and Kevin Iega Jeff. While rooted in concert dance, she also immersed herself in Chicago’s commercial dance scene, performing at Lollapalooza for Tems and Chanelle Tru and at Lyrical Lemonade Summer Smash for Baha Banks. This blend of experiences shaped her perspective and propelled her to pursue a Bachelor of Fine Arts at the USC Glorya Kaufman School of Dance.

At USC Kaufman, Ninabutterfly has performed works by renowned choreographers including Darrell Grand Moultrie, Nina Flagg, and Saleemah E. Knight. She has also trained with artists such as Justin Conte and Sienna Lyons, further developing her voice as both performer and creator.

Her time in Los Angeles has expanded her artistic pursuits into DJing and fashion. She has DJ’d for both USC-sponsored and citywide events, while her love for fashion has led to collaborations in styling and photography. These interdisciplinary explorations continue to deepen her artistic identity.

Ninabutterfly envisions a multifaceted career that merges dance, choreography, music, visual art, and fashion. Guided by authenticity, she embraces the evolution of her craft with joy and curiosity. She strives to serve as a role model who demonstrates that creativity need not be confined to one path but can flourish across many forms of expression.
